Common faults of PCR

Author:瑞铭办公 Addtime:2025-02-13 08:57:48 Click:419

The problems of primary charge roller are mainly concentrated in the following aspects:


Problems in physical dimensions

1. Burrs on the film sleeve of the charging roller

The main reason: the resistance of the burrs is too high, which causes charging failure, and there are small black spots in the charging roller cycle.


Prevention method: Increase the inspection efforts during the production process and adopt full appearance inspection.


2. Poor straightness

Main reasons: sponge crushing, film sleeve crushing, and film sleeve scratches.


Prevention method: Strengthen protection during transportation and wear gloves when taking the electric baton.


Problems in electrical performance


1. The resistance of the charging roller surface and the OPC Drum contact surface is uneven.

Main reason: The line resistance of the charging roller surface is too different, causing uneven charging potential on the OPC Drum surface.

Prevention method: Strengthen technical control in the production process.


2. The resistance is too low, and there is a pinhole effect.

Main reason: Due to the low surface resistance of the charging roller, when there is a broken point (pinhole) on the surface of the OPC Drum drum, 

the charge on the broken point line is conducted away by the broken point, causing the black line of the printed sample to be unable to be charged. 

Due to the precision processing of the OPC Drum drum base and uneven coating, it will also cause the breakdown of the good OPC Drum.

Prevention method: Select high-quality OPC Drum (anodized), production links, and process control.


3. Resistance is too high, black spots, and bottom ash.

Main reason: Due to the high resistance of the charging roller, the OPC Drum is not charged enough, and the OPC Drum charging potential is low, causing 

black and white spots and bottom ash.

Prevention method: Select the charging roller corresponding to the model. Since the printer charging voltage is not used, different models of printers should 

use PCRs with different resistances to achieve the best effect and the best suitability.


4. The sensitivity of the roller resistance to temperature and humidity.

The six major accessories of the toner cartridge assembly will be affected by temperature and humidity. Generally speaking, resistance will rise at low 

temperature and low humidity, and will drop at high temperature and high humidity. The changes of PCR at high temperature and high humidity and low

Chemical properties


1. Conductive substances precipitate and pollute OPC Drum.

Conductive materials are added to the charging roller during the production of conductivity. The main conductive materials are carbon black and ion conductive

As for the charging roller, its main function is to evenly distribute a layer of charge on the drum core. The amount of charge on the surface of the drum core is 

mainly determined by the chargeable voltage of the drum core. The amount of charge is determined by the drum core, and whether the charge is sufficient is 

determined by the charging roller.
